Read the … Web23 jul. 2024 · To effectively remove your SPF and other surface level impurities from your face, we recommend double cleansing your skin. Most sunscreens are typically oil-based; therefore, we recommend using a cleansing oil for your first cleanse. Cleansing oils are gentle and don’t strip the skin, they work by binding to the excess oil already present on ...
